Abstract/OtherAbstract:
Fetal alcohol syndrome (FAS) and other fetal alcohol effects in children are characterized by life-long compromises in growth, health, behaviour and cognitive ability. Most of the structural signs and many behavioural signs of FAS are evident at birth. This review describes the expression of fetal alcohol effects in neonates, including diagnostic criteria, alcohol withdrawal, pregnancy outcome, growth retardation, facial dysmorphology and behavioural outcomes.
